Abstract
The exceptional capability of humans to perceive speech in varying acoustic environments could not yet be achieved by technological speech processing systems. Here, we present a novel, nonlinear acoustic sensor system including adaptation. Thereby, (short-term) adaptation is implemented using automatic gain control by discrete analog circuits. Thus, the sensor includes pre-processing capabilities like frequency decomposition, nonlinear amplification of signals and adaptation of sensing properties to varying acoustic inputs.
